SCHUH is looking for a Sales Assistant to join our store in Solihull. In this role, you'll provide exceptional customer service, manage stock, and assist with various store operations.

No previous experience is necessary as full training will be provided. The position offers hourly rates that meet or exceed the national minimum wage, alongside flexible working hours and up to 40% product discount.

We value diversity and inclusivity in our workplace.

How to prepare for a job interview at Schuh

Know the Brand

Before your interview, take some time to research SCHUH. Familiarise yourself with their products, values, and customer service approach. This will show your genuine interest in the company and help you answer questions more effectively.

Showcase Your People Skills

As a Customer-First Retail Specialist, your ability to connect with customers is key. Prepare examples of how you've provided great service or resolved issues in the past, even if it's from previous jobs or volunteer work. This will demonstrate your readiness for the role.

Ask Thoughtful Questions

Interviews are a two-way street! Prepare some questions about the team dynamics, training processes, or what a typical day looks like at SCHUH. This not only shows your enthusiasm but also helps you gauge if the job is the right fit for you.

Dress the Part

Even though the role is flexible, dressing smartly for your interview can make a great first impression. Aim for a polished look that reflects the retail environment. It shows you take the opportunity seriously and are ready to represent the brand well.
